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Win32/Win64 API (native code) (https://www.delphipraxis.net/17-win32-win64-api-native-code/)
-   -   Delphi Fenster mit "CreateWindowEx" erstellen, aber ohne Titelzeile (https://www.delphipraxis.net/31774-fenster-mit-createwindowex-erstellen-aber-ohne-titelzeile.html)

Thomas233 13. Okt 2004 17:13


Fenster mit "CreateWindowEx" erstellen, aber ohne
 
Hi,

ich hoffe ihr könnt mir bei folgendem Problem helfen.

Also, mein Ziel ist es ein Fenster mit der Windows-Api zu erstellen das sich a)über den gesamten Bildschirm erstreckt und b)keine Titelzeile besitzt (also praktisch will ich ein Fenster erstellen das nicht bedienbar ist und sich nur über [Alt]+[F4] schliessen lässt).

Dazu verwende ich folgenden Code:
Code:
  Handle := CreateWindowEx(0, ClassName, AppName,WS_VISIBLE, 0,
    0, WindowWidth, WindowHeight, 0, 0, hInstance, nil);
Das Fenster wird dadurch zwar erstellt, aber es besitzt eine Titelzeile welche ich eigentlich vermeiden wollte.

Ich habe es bei der CreateWindowEx-Funktion auch schon mit anderen Window-Style-Parametern (z.b. "not WS_BORDER") versucht,das half aber alles nichts.

Vielen Dank im Vorraus für eure Antworten!

Liebe Grüße,
Thomas

Dax 13. Okt 2004 17:20

Re: Fenster mit "CreateWindowEx" erstellen, aber o
 
Verwende noch den Style WS_POPUP. Dann wird dein Formular ohne Titelzeile erstellt.

Thomas233 13. Okt 2004 17:22

Re: Fenster mit "CreateWindowEx" erstellen, aber o
 
Danke, hat geholfen ! :thumb:


Alle Zeitangaben in WEZ +1. Es ist jetzt 00:40 Uhr.

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z